Default I got to drive a hot rod today!!!

So I wired a shop for an older guy like 7 years ago and we have been friends ever since. I stop down there on my bike every chance I get and a few days ago he asked me if I could help him bring back his 66 Porsche that he rebuilt a few months ago to his shop, so we drove out his 32 Ford and he drove back the Porsche and he let me drive the ford. It was awesome! 327 really sounds good and it was a blast to drive. It was only 15 miles but it was really cool. I can't believe he trusted me with that car. When we were there I synced the carbs on the Porsche and he looked at me like I just invented electricity! LOL
